The Odyssey's sixth weekend hold of roughly $19.5 million, down only 17 percent amid continued IMAX and PLF strength, anchors trader expectations for a seventh frame in the 14.5-16 million range. Christopher Nolan’s adaptation has delivered exceptional legs of 4.4x through six weekends, outpacing most R-rated tentpoles and becoming the director’s highest-grossing film domestically. Solid word-of-mouth, older-skewing audiences, and premium-format revenue have sustained momentum even as newer releases like Spider-Man: Brand New Day enter the marketplace. With theater counts still above 3,000 and typical weekly erosion patterns for similar titles, the market-implied odds reflect measured optimism that the film will maintain a mid-teens gross before steeper declines set in.
